Who is Your Favorite Da`iyah?

Few of the da`iyahs (Arabic for "callers to Islam") are able to reach out to Muslim youth, and very few of those da`iyahs are really able to interact with them. It is really a rare characteristic nowadays to find a da`iyah who not only talks to Muslim youth, but rather "walks the talk."
Typically, such a da`iyah is concerned about the youth, listens to them, understands them, and knows "their language." He provides practical examples for how to be a steadfast Muslim. He does not torment the person on his or her past, but rather transforms his or her failures and mishaps into a hopeful outlook to the future. He finds a role for everyone in the call to Almighty Allah.
